1998 Mercury 40HP 2 Stroke Outboard Motor – 20” Shaft – Power Trim
This 1998 Mercury 40HP 2 Stroke Outboard Motor is a solid-running 59 cubic inch (59CI) engine with a 20-inch shaft and functional power trim. It was taken in as a dealer trade-in and was being used regularly until the previous owner upgraded to a higher horsepower motor.
Manufactured by Mercury Marine, this 3-cylinder two-stroke delivers strong performance in a lightweight, simple platform that is easy to service and maintain.

Compression Test Results
-
Cylinder 1: 120 PSI
-
Cylinder 2: 118 PSI
-
Cylinder 3: 126 PSI
Compression is strong and within proper range across all cylinders.

Important Note:
The oil injection tank sensor appears to need replacement. The low-oil alarm was triggered during testing, and the sensor was unplugged. Buyer may choose to replace the sensor or convert to premix if preferred.
As with any 27-year-old motor, minor maintenance items may be expected.
